Tips That Help You in the Cleaning of Wooden Floors

Wooden floors make your house look elegant and extravagant; however, they require some maintenance to continue looking good over a period of time. Many people install hardwood wooden floors and worry about keeping their floors clean. 

What are some of the best ways to keep your floors clean? While everything you read on the internet is not true for hardwood flooring, there are a few things which can help you maintain your hardwood floors. 

Still not convinced? Why not go through these suggestions and see the difference on your hardwood floorings?

  • Sweeping everyday

Just like any other tile or marble flooring, it’s important to sweep your wooden floors as often as possible. Sweeping helps remove dust particles from floors and keeps them clean and dry always. 

If you have kids at home, sweeping your solid oak flooring is important, as kids have a habit of spilling food, small toys, and even liquids on the floor. Mop up any liquid spills immediately, so that your floors don’t absorb the liquid and get spoilt in the bargain. 

  • Floor wax to remove stains

Remember if you have kids or pets in the house, you will be used to having stains on your wooden floors.

To overcome these small, yet impactful issues, you can use floor wax once in two or three days to remove the stain. Do not rub wax daily as it may ruin the wooden polish.

  • Doormats are your friend

Doormats are no longer just ornamental; in fact, apart from beautifying your house interiors, they are very useful for keeping dirt and grime at bay. Your family members and home visitors can scrub off the mud before they put dirty footwear on the wooden floor. Mats will keep your wooden floors clean, especially during the rainy season.

  • Use Natural Cleaners

Many people use toxic floor cleaners and other chemical compounds to mop their floor. However, these chemical compounds can prove to be disastrous for your engineered oak flooring.

The best way to mop your floor is to use natural cleaners like vinegar and lemon. Use both of them at regular intervals to clean your hardwood floors effectively.
